Output 0583d5d4c058e1485283693a86ea3d17421abe11f08e00069859f3e363816cb3:14

value
4250586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adb6f31959e414cc3c6eeff6834ba238fdde168 OP_EQUAL
address
3LBdHroSsVfFPbq6ipkpuVUyJSdRhe1ajU
transaction
0583d5d4c058e1485283693a86ea3d17421abe11f08e00069859f3e363816cb3
spent
true